Byzantine Iconography is a highly structured and disciplined art form which combines prayer and painting techniques to create serene images of Christ, Mary, the angels and the saints following centuries old guidelines. About the Retreat Leader: Peter Pearson has been studying and painting icons for more than fifty years and teaching others to do so for over half that time. He's authored three books on the subject and has painted hundreds of icons for churches, monasteries, seminaries, convents, and individuals all over the world. Peter's students number in the thousands and each has walked away with an icon of their very own.
